Kolkata, July 26 (IANS) Police complaints have been filed against Bengali actress Sreelekha Mitra at various police stations for allegedly using an obscene photo of Prime Minister Narendra Modi. BJP leader Keya Ghosh has filed a complaint against Sreelekha at Anandapur police station on the southern outskirts of Kolkata on Sunday. Kolkata, June 19 (IANS) The West Bengal Police has directed a “debit freeze” on three bank accounts held by the Trinamool Congress at a branch of a private sector bank in central Kolkata.The debit freeze means that all outgoing transactions from these accounts have been temporarily blocked. Kolkata, May 18 (IANS) Trinamool Congress general secretary and the party’s Lok Sabha member, Abhishek Banerjee, on Monday approached the Calcutta High Court seeking the scrapping of a first information report filed against him last week.
